Asked to characterize Sean Hardiman’s game at scrumhalf for Iona in their victory over Army this past weekend, Iona Head Coach Bruce McLane was succinct - “he played the best game of his life.”
Good timing for Hardiman, as he did so against a formidable opponent. Hardiman himself said his day, and the team’s day, came down to a lot of self-belief.

Spring Hill is at the top of the Deep South Men’s DII Conference with three dominant victories, and a big part of the small Catholic School’s success is No. 8 Jacob Campos.
The power-running forward scored three tries in this past weekend’s defeat of South Alabama, and, says Head Coach Justin Goonan, he is more than that.
